  • End of Piwik Mobile 1 – Focus is on Piwik Mobile 2

    2 septembre 2014, par Piwik Core Team — Community, Piwik Mobile Releases

    More than four years after its initial release, we will remove Piwik Mobile 1 from the Apple App Store and Google Play Store in one week. During that time the app was downloaded more than 60.000 times with an average rating of 4.6 and over 2000 ratings. Thank you to our community of users for all of this !

    Why we must focus on Piwik Mobile 2

    Unfortunately we do not have the resources to maintain Piwik Mobile 1 to be compatible with the latest iOS and Android updates (namely iOS 8 and Android L). The last update of Piwik Mobile 1 was over one year ago and the underlying framework, which we are using to develop the app, is nearly two years old. Making the code compatible with the current version of the underlying framework to support the latest platform versions would take us many weeks. As a little background : From the beginning Piwik Mobile 1 has been a free app and was developed by a single person Thomas in his spare time who is now focussing on Piwik Mobile 2.

    Can I still get it ?

    We are announcing this today so you get a chance to install the app via the Apple App Store and Google Play Store while it is still available.

    If you are one of the 87% of our Piwik Mobile 1 users who are already using Android 4+ or iOS 7+ then you can install Piwik Mobile 2 (make sure you upgrade your Piwik platform to 1.12 or 2.x recommended).

    What happens after the app is removed ?

    If you have already installed the app it won’t be removed from your device and you will still be able to use it. Android users can still download Piwik Mobile 1 but we cannot guarantee it will work on all devices. Lastly the code our free software is available on GitHub and you can build it from the source if you have to.

    The future of Piwik Mobile

    Piwik Mobile version 2.1 is currently in beta testing phase. This new version includes several useful new features such as support for Segmentation. If you use Android, give it a try !

  • vdpau : do not use buggy HEVC support by default

    1er juillet 2017, par wm4
    vdpau : do not use buggy HEVC support by default
    

    NVIDIA broke its own API when using VDPAU decoding. If you retrieve the
    decoded YUV data, or if you map the surfaces with GL interop, the result
    are interlacing artifacts. The only way to get non-broken data is by
    using the vdpau video mixer to convert it to RGB. There is no way to
    block the non-working operations in a reasonable way (a VdpVideoSurface
    has to support all operations).

    NVIDIA refuses to fix this issue (they "fixed" it by making it work with
    the video mixer, but the rest is still broken). There is no sign of that
    changing.

    Do not use HEVC by default with the generic hwaccle API. Detect whether
    it's the NVIDIA native implementation, and exit with an error. (The same
    thing work with the MESA implementation.)

    As an escape hatch and to allow applications to use the decoder if they
    really want to (perhaps because they make sure to explicitly use the
    video mixer), reuse AV_HWACCEL_FLAG_ALLOW_PROFILE_MISMATCH to disable
    this check.

    Once NVIDIA fixes the bug, working driver versions could be detected,
    and it could be allowed again.

  • avcodec/mediacodecdec : add workaround for buggy amlogic mpeg2 decoder

    26 avril 2018, par Aman Gupta
    avcodec/mediacodecdec : add workaround for buggy amlogic mpeg2 decoder
    

    I tested the previous mediacodec changes on seven different Android
    TV devices, with both mpeg2 and h264 content. All except one worked
    as expected. The exception was the MiBox3 running Android 6.0.1,
    where playback would freeze on a frame every few seconds. I tested
    two other AMLogic devices with newer Android versions that did not
    show the same problem. H264 decoding on the MiBox3 was also not affected,
    so this workaround applies only to OMX.amlogic.mpeg2.decoder.awesome
    on Android API22.

    There is a rumor that Xiaomi is planning to release Android Oreo for
    the MiBox3, so I will revisit in a few months to confirm whether this
    is specific to os/driver version or the chipset used in that device.
